Rosenheim Café es café arábico de altura producido en la Finca Rosenheim, en la selva central del Perú, Distrito de Villa Rica.

En la Selva Central del Perú, en el Distrito de Villa Rica, Provincia de Oxapampa, Departamento de Pasco y a 1600 m.s.n.m. está situada la finca familiar “Finca Rosenheim”, rodeada de hermosos paisajes naturales de la zona de Selva Central Alta del Perú. Coffee trees are as confused about the weather as we farmers are.
What used to be a predictable harvest season is now all over the place — cherries ripen later, flowering starts earlier, and everything stretches longer and costs more.
This year’s harvest is tiny mainly because last year’s rains hit right during flowering. And now, with super El Niño on us, things feel even more uncertain.
Agriculture has always been high‑risk… but the future looks even riskier. Farmers carry the weight, yet receive so little of the profit.
Let’s hope we — and our coffee trees — can adapt.

Romane shows how we measure yield on our coffee trees to compare the productivity of different varieties.
Yield is one of the key factors when deciding which varieties to plant or replace in a plot. It becomes even more important in years when coffee prices are strong and producers need to focus on volume.

Romane invites us to consider plant physiology from a practical perspective: understanding how a tree grows, adapts to the soil, and the various factors that influence our yield is essential for us as coffee producers.
She’s also looking at the coffee’s taste when we sample it, and how are the different varieties perceived in the market. Each detail translates into real-world utility and helps us to make the best decision when planting new varieties.

22/06/2026

Romane is spending four months with us in the farm as part of her agronomy studies in France. She is helping us evaluate different coffee varieties that we have growing in an experimental plot where five different coffee varieties were planted two years ago for testing. Now that they’re ready for harvest, it’s time to compare their productivity, rust resistance, and cup quality. Some may become the new workhorse of the farm; others could shine as future micro-lots.

New coffee huller on the farm!
We finally got a new coffee huller for our sample quality control on the farm.
For years we used an old machine that worked well, just slowly. Last year I upgraded… and let’s just say it was not the best decision. It broke halfway through harvest.
Now we’ve got a solid machine from Industria Metalica Sara SRL and it’s working perfectly. Small upgrade, big difference.
